More good news on the Federal legislative front...
 
U. S.SENATE PASSES TECHNICAL CORRECTION BILL
FOR 18-MONTH EXAM CYCLES
     Late Friday afternoon, December 8, the Senate passed, by unanimous consent, a technical corrections bill (H.R. 6345) to the recently enated Financial Services Regulatory Relief Act of 2006(S. 2856, P.L. 109-351).  The bill clarifies the 18-month exam cycle provision in the new law.  The correction would ensure that the provision applies to well-capitalized and well-managed institutions of up to $500 million in assets with both "outstanding" and "good" ratings.  The House previously passed the H.R. 6345 , and it is now cleared for the President's signature.
     This measure, along with several other regulatory relief initiatives, was conceived by ICBA/IBAT through the introduction of the Communities First Act (CFA).
     While there is much work remaining to achieve meaningful regulatory relief for the industry, this is a great first step as Congress concludes their work this year.

As expected, the Fed kept the overnight borrowing rate steady at 5.25% for the fourth straight meeting. Their tone remained the same since they last met in late October, although they referred to a “substantial cooling” of the housing market, and said that “although recent indicators have been mixed," the economic expansion should moderate in the coming quarters....Read more in this week's Baker Weekly.
